Cooking Tips and Notes for Chicken Alfredo Bake
Creating a Chicken Alfredo Bake is a delightful way to turn your kitchen into a cozy haven filled with delicious aromas. Here are some cooking tips and notes to help you master this comforting dish.
Ingredient Prep
- Chicken: For a tender texture, use boneless, skinless chicken breasts. Consider marinating them in olive oil, lemon juice, and your favorite herbs for added flavor. Pre-cooking the chicken ensures it stays juicy during baking.
- Pasta: Opt for penne or rotini as they hold onto the creamy sauce beautifully. To prevent the pasta from becoming mushy, cook it just shy of al dente, as it will continue to cook while baking.
- Alfredo Sauce: A homemade Alfredo sauce uses butter, heavy cream, and Parmigiano-Reggiano cheese for a rich flavor. If time is short, a store-bought sauce can also do the trick; though, consider enhancing it with a pinch of garlic powder or fresh herbs.
Cooking Times
Baking the Chicken Alfredo Bake usually takes around 25-30 minutes at 350°F (175°C). Keep an eye on your dish; the cheese should be golden and bubbly, indicating it’s perfectly cooked. Using a food thermometer to ensure the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C) can save you from undercooked meat.
Storing and Reheating Instructions
Leftovers of your Chicken Alfredo Bake can be stored in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. To reheat, place it in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until warmed through—this way, the cheese will regain its creamy texture. If you’re in a hurry, the microwave works as well, though it may not yield the same delightful crispiness on top!

Can I use a different type of pasta?
Absolutely! While traditional Chicken Alfredo Bake often features penne or rotini, feel free to swap in your favorite pasta. Bow-tie, fusilli, or even whole wheat options can all work beautifully, making it a versatile dish that caters to what you have on hand or your dietary preferences.
How can I make this dish gluten-free?
Making a gluten-free Chicken Alfredo Bake is straightforward. Simply substitute the regular pasta with a gluten-free pasta alternative. Ensure that your Alfredo sauce is also gluten-free; many store-bought brands are, but it’s always best to check the label. If you’re feeling adventurous, you can even make your own sauce using gluten-free ingredients!
Can I freeze leftover Chicken Alfredo Bake?
Yes, freezing is a fantastic option if you have leftovers! Just ensure that the Chicken Alfredo Bake has cooled completely before transferring it to an airtight container. It will stay good in the freezer for up to three months. When you’re ready to enjoy it again, simply thaw it overnight in the fridge and reheat in the oven until piping hot.

Creamy Chicken Alfredo Pasta Bake
- Total Time: 50 minutes
- Yield: 6 servings 1x
- Diet: Non-Vegetarian
Description
A delicious creamy pasta bake with chicken, cheesy goodness, and a hint of Italian seasoning.
Ingredients
- 1 pound whole wheat pasta (such as cavatappi, ziti, penne, or fusilli)
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 6 cloves garlic (minced (about 2 tablespoons))
- ¼ cup all-purpose flour
- 2 ¾ cups milk (recommended: 1%, 2%, or whole)
- 1 (14-ounce) can low sodium chicken broth (or 1 ¾ cups low sodium chicken broth)
- 1 ½ teaspoons Italian seasoning (or 1/2 teaspoon dried thyme and 1 teaspoon dried basil)
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- ¾ teaspoon kosher salt
- ½ teaspoon ground black pepper
- ¼ teaspoon red pepper flakes
- 1 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ese (divided (MUST be freshly grated; no can!))
- ½ cup low fat plain Greek yogurt (I used 2%)
- 3 ½ cups cooked shredded chicken (about 3 medium breasts)
- 1 cup shredded provolone or mozzarella cheese (about 4 ounces—I recommend shredding yourself for the best melty sauce, divided)
- Chopped fresh parsley (for serving)
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 375°F. Coat a large, 9×13-inch baking dish with non-stick spray.
- Cook pasta to al dente according to package instructions. Be careful not to overcook so the pasta bake doesn’t become mushy. Drain into a colander, shaking off any excess water, and return the pasta to the same, now empty pot.
- Meanwhile, melt the butter in a large, wide sauté pan over medium heat. Add the flour and cook, stirring constantly, for 1 minute. Add the garlic and cook 30 seconds, until fragrant.
- Reduce the heat to low. Slowly add the milk and chicken broth, whisking constantly to remove any lumps. Stir in the Italian seasoning, onion powder, salt, black pepper, and red pepper.
- Bring the mixture to a simmer. Cook, stirring frequently, until the sauce thickens and reduces by a little more than a third, about 8 to 10 minutes more. Remove from the heat.
- Stir ½ cup of the Parmesan. Let cool 1 minute. Stir in the Greek yogurt.
- Add the chicken and sauce to the pot with the pasta and stir to evenly combine.
- Spread half of the pasta into the prepared baking dish in a single layer. Sprinkle with ½ cup of provolone cheese. Add the remaining pasta, spreading it evenly on top. Sprinkle with the remaining ½ cup Parmesan and ½ cup provolone.
- Bake the chicken Alfredo for 15 to 20 minutes, or until it is hot and bubbly, and the cheese on top is melted and beginning to turn golden. Let rest for 5 minutes. Sprinkle with fresh parsley and enjoy!
Notes
- Make sure to use freshly grated Parmesan cheese for the best flavor and texture.
- You can substitute the chicken with cooked turkey or leave out for a vegetarian option.
